Job Title: Cloud Software Engineer Company Name: MAP International Job Url: https://map-international.breezy.hr/p/ae539b3bff57-cloud-software-engineer Job Description: Job Title: Cloud Software Engineer Department: 402.402 - IT Work Location: Remote Desk Location: Remote Reports to: Chief Operations & Information Officer Employment Type: Full Time FLSA Status: Exempt Travel: < 5% Prepared Date: 2/3/2026 JOB SUMMARY MAP International is seeking an experienced Cloud Software Engineer to join our IT team and drive our technology transformation initiatives. This role is critical to our strategic modernization efforts, including cloud migration to AWS, Salesforce CRM implementation, and building a robust digital foundation to support our global humanitarian mission. The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in AWS serverless architectures and Salesforce platform integration, combined with a passion for leveraging technology to serve communities in need. 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ES • Design, implement, and maintain cloud infrastructure on AWS, with a focus on serverless architectures using Lambda, Step Functions, DynamoDB, and AWS Amplify • Lead technical implementation and integration of Salesforce CRM platform with existing systems and custom applications • Develop and optimize serverless applications and microservices to support organizational workflows and business processes • Build and maintain CI/CD pipelines for automated deployment and infrastructure as code using tools like CloudFormation, Terraform, or AWS SAM • Implement security best practices, access controls, and compliance requirements across cloud infrastructure • Design and implement integration solutions connecting Salesforce with third-party systems, databases, and APIs • Monitor system performance, troubleshoot issues, and optimize cloud resource utilization for cost efficiency • Collaborate with stakeholders across the organization to understand requirements and deliver technical solutions that advance MAP's mission • Document architecture, processes, and procedures to ensure knowledge sharing and system maintainability ORGANIZATIONAL RELATIONSHIPS This position reports to the Chief Operations and Information Officer and works collaboratively across the organization. Internally, the Cloud Software Engineer partners closely with IT team members on infrastructure projects, collaborates with operations and program staff to understand system requirements and workflow needs, and interfaces with finance and leadership teams on budget optimization and strategic technology initiatives. The role provides technical guidance to non-technical stakeholders and works cross-functionally to ensure technology solutions align with organizational goals. Externally, the Cloud Software Engineer engages with AWS account teams and support resources, coordinates with Salesforce implementation partners and consultants, manages relationships with technology vendors and integration partners, and may interact with partner organizations (NGOs, healthcare providers) to ensure seamless system connectivity and data exchange in support of MAP's global medicine distribution mission.
